WASHINGTON (October 25, 2022) – Howard University men's basketball team put on a show, rolling past Bowie State (BSU), 114-77, inside Burr Gymnasium.
Six Bison reached double figures, led by juniors
Jordan Wood (San Antonio) and
Steve Settle, III (Glenarden, Md.). Wood had a game-high 24 points while Settle finished with 20 points in the victory.
Second-year Bison
Bryce Harris (Brentwood, N.Y.) gave the Bison a double-digit advantage with 13 minutes left before intermission, 21-10.
BSU battled back and cut the margin back to single digits, 37-28, with 6:24 remaining in the first half, but HU finished the period with an 18-8 run and ballooned the lead back to double digits.
Howard's momentum rolled into the second period, shooting over 57-percent (20-of-35) from the floor.
Freshmen
Shy Odom (Chatsworth, Calif.) and
Ose Okojie (Brampton, Canada) combined for 29 points in the victory.
Tuesday (Nov. 1), the Bison host Multnomah in their final tune up. Tipoff is slated for 7 p.m. inside The Burr.
